Vourdolakos Beach, also known as Chlia, is a spiaggia that’ll make you feel like a true explorer.

Crete's luxury villas at unbeatable prices. Early Bird Discount up to 50% OFF! Explore Lithos today.


It’s tucked away behind the rock of Psaroharako, just west of the small village of Tertsa.

Picture this: you’re 91km south of Heraklion, 54km southwest of Agios Nikolaos, in a spot that most tourists haven’t even heard of.

This isn’t just one beach it’s a series of beautiful bays with coarse gray sand, separated by rocky outcrops perfect for snorkeling.

The water here?

Crystal clear and usually as calm as a millpond.

Getting here is part of the adventure.

You’ll need to navigate some dirt tracks, but trust me, it’s worth it.

As you arrive, you’ll see nothing but olive groves and a few greenhouses growing Crete’s unique bananas.

This is isolation at its finest no beach bars, no sunbeds, just you and nature.

Vourdolakos Beach Profile

Vourdolakos isn’t your typical postcard beach, and that’s what makes it special.

The sand here is coarse and gray, a stark contrast to the bright blue waters.

The sea gets deep fairly quickly, making it great for confident swimmers.

With several bays to choose from, you can always find a spot that feels like your own private beach.

Servizi

Let’s be real amenities at Vourdolakos are non existent.

There are no facilities, no snack bars, no rentals.

But that’s the beauty of it.

It’s just you, the sea, and the Cretan sun.

Pack everything you need for the day, including plenty of water and snacks.

Vourdolakos Beach Map – Getting There

Getting to Vourdolakos requires a bit of effort, but that’s what keeps it special.

From Heraklion, drive south towards Viannos and then on to Tertsa.

From Tertsa, follow the dirt track west past the rock of Psaroharako.

A 4×4 vehicle is recommended for the last part of the journey.

Distances from Major Cities to Vourdolakos Beach:

  • Chania: Approximately 230 km (143 miles), 3 hours 45 minutes drive
  • Rethymno: About 160 km (99 miles), 2 hours 45 minutes drive
  • Heraklion: Around 91 km (57 miles), 1 hour 45 minutes drive
  • Hersonissos: Roughly 105 km (65 miles), 2 hours drive
  • Malia: About 110 km (68 miles), 2 hours 10 minutes drive
  • Agios Nikolaos: Approximately 54 km (34 miles), 1 hour 15 minutes drive
  • Ierapetra: Around 30 km (19 miles), 40 minutes drive

Note: These are approximate times for driving to the nearest point by car.

The last part of the journey requires a dirt track, so allow extra time and consider using a 4×4 vehicle.

There’s no public transportation to this remote location, so a rental car is necessary.

Vourdolakos Beach FAQ

Is Vourdolakos Beach suitable for families with children?

While beautiful, Vourdolakos might be challenging for families with young children due to its remote location and lack of facilities. The water gets deep quickly, so constant supervision is necessary. It’s better suited for families with older children who enjoy nature and don’t mind the lack of amenities.

Can I camp at Vourdolakos Beach?

Wild camping is technically not allowed in Greece. However, some adventurers do practice “discrete” camping. If you choose to do so, be respectful of the environment, leave no trace, and be prepared for a complete lack of facilities.

Are there any interesting hiking trails near Vourdolakos Beach?

Yes, the surrounding area offers several hiking opportunities. The nearby Xerofarago Gorge and Panagia Keralimeniotissa Gorge are within a few kilometers and offer beautiful trails. Always bring plenty of water and proper hiking shoes if you plan to explore these areas.

Are there any dangerous currents or waves at Vourdolakos Beach?

Generally, the sea at Vourdolakos is calm. However, as with any beach, conditions can change. Always check local weather reports and be cautious when swimming, especially as there are no lifeguards on duty.

What’s the best time of year to visit Vourdolakos Beach?

The best time to visit is from late May to early October when the weather is warm and the sea is inviting. July and August are the hottest months, but also the busiest (though “busy” here is relative). Spring and early fall can be lovely, with fewer people and still-pleasant temperatures.

Is Vourdolakos Beach accessible for people with mobility issues?

Unfortunately, Vourdolakos Beach is not easily accessible for those with mobility issues. The dirt track leading to the beach and the sandy/rocky terrain make it challenging for wheelchairs or those with difficulty walking. More accessible beaches can be found in nearby towns like Ierapetra.
